    +package org.apache.flink.streaming.api.operators;
    +
    +import org.apache.flink.api.common.ExecutionConfig;
    +import org.apache.flink.api.common.typeinfo.TypeInformation;
    +
    +/**
    + * Stream operators can implement this interface if they need access to 
the output type information
    + * at {@link org.apache.flink.streaming.api.graph.StreamGraph} generation. 
This can be useful for
    + * cases where the output type is specified by the returns method and, 
thus, after the stream
    + * operator has been created.
    + */
    +public interface OutputTypeConfigurable {
    +
    +   /**
    +    * Is called by the {@link 
org.apache.flink.streaming.api.graph.StreamGraph#addOperator(Integer, 
StreamOperator, TypeInformation, TypeInformation, String)}
    +    * method when the {@link 
org.apache.flink.streaming.api.graph.StreamGraph} is generated. The
    +    * method is called with the output {@link TypeInformation} which is 
also used for the
    +    * {@link org.apache.flink.streaming.runtime.tasks.StreamTask} output 
serializer.
    +    *
    +    * @param outTypeInfo Output type information of the {@link 
org.apache.flink.streaming.runtime.tasks.StreamTask}
    +    * @param executionConfig Execution configuration
    +    */
    +   void setOutputType(TypeInformation<?> outTypeInfo, ExecutionConfig 
executionConfig);
    --- End diff --
    
    Why don't we type the interface, so that we don't need casts in 
`setOutputType` implementations at the operator?
